Nigerian American explores the stories and experiences of International migrants. Hosted by eLDee, the show features interviews with guests from all walks of life, including entrepreneurs, artists, activists, and more. Through these conversations, the podcast aims to create a platform for Africans in the diaspora to share their stories and perspectives, while also providing a space for dialogue on topics such as identity, society and culture. The Africalypso Podcast is a captivating exploration of Nigerian society and culture hosted by Matilda, Hadiza, and Imanma, three Nigerians living in Canada. TERMINAL 234 is a podcast that connects pop culture musing with relevant life synchronicities. Every episode features a no frills, stimulating conversation which juxtaposes opposite sex, first generation Nigerian-Americans against the backdrop of current events. We discuss music, politics, media, trends, current events, and the world at large from a distinctive perspective.
